Summary0002344: Page causes Netsurf to silently evaporate
DescriptionAfter a few seconds trying to open this URL, Netsurf disappears without a crash dump.
Steps To ReproduceJust go to http://www.bbc.co.uk/sport/0/athletics/33867962
Additional InformationOK up to CI 2783, fails in 2874, 2875, 2876 and 2882 (I don't have the others in between to test, and 2882 is the latest as I write).

This appears to be a JavaScript issue. At tested with NetSurf #2891, NetSurf now starts up with JavaScript enabled irrespective of what Choices may have been saved in the previous session. Disable JavaScript and the site renders.
